Background In this multi-centre, randomised, placebo-controlled pilot trial, we investigated the clinical and haemodynamic effects of the endothelin-receptor blocker Bosentan in patients with heart failure, preserved ejection fraction and pulmonary hypertension (PH-HFpEF).Materials and Methods Eligible patients received either 12 weeks of Bosentan therapy, or a placebo drug. Patients were thereafter followed for a further period of 12 weeks without the study medication. At three points during the study (study Commencement, Week 12 and Week 24), a six-minute walk test (6MWT), echocardiographic and laboratory assessments were performed, as well as a quality of life survey. Right heart catheterisation (RHC) was undertaken at commencement only. The study was aborted early, after an interim analysis favoured the placebo.Results Six-minute walk distance (6MWD) did not change in the Bosentan group (309.7 +/- 96.3m (Commencement), 317.0 +/- 126.1m (Week 12), 307.0 +/- 84.4m (Week 24); p = 0.86), but almost reached statistical significance in the placebo group from 328.8 +/- 79.6m, to 361.6 +/- 98.2m and 384.0 +/- 74.9m (Week 24); p = 0.075. In the placebo group, estimated systolic pulmonary artery pressure (measured via echocardiography) significantly decreased (from 62.3 +/- 16.7 mmHg [Commencement], 45.3 +/- 13.9 mmHg [Week 12], to 44.6 +/- 14.5 mmHg [Week 24]; p = 0.014) as did right atrial pressure (13.1 +/- 5.3 [Commencement], 10.0 +/- 3.8 [Week 12], to 9.4 +/- 3.2 [Week 24]; p = 0.046).Conclusion Despite this study's limited sample size and premature cessation, it nevertheless suggests that endothelin receptor blockade in patients with PH-HFpEF may have no beneficial effects and could even be detrimental in comparison to a placebo.
Aims: Guidelines have been published for improving management of chronic heart failure (CHF). We examined the association between improved guideline adherence and risk for all-cause death in patients with stable systolic HF.Methods: Data on ambulatory patients (2006-2010) with CHF and reduced ejection fraction (HF-REF) from the Austrian Heart Failure Registry (HIR Austria) were analysed. One-year clinical data and long-term follow-up data until all-cause death or data censoring were available for 1014 patients (age 65 [55-73], male 75%, NYHA class I 14%, NYHA II 56%, NYHA III/IV 30%). A guideline adherence indicator (GAI [0-100%]) was calculated for each patient at baseline and after 12 +/- 3 months that considered indications and contra indications for ACE-I/ARB, beta blockers, and MRA. Patients were considered Delta GAI-positive if GAI improved to or remained at high levels (>= 80%)Delta GAI50+ positivity was ascribed to patients achieving a dose of >= 50% of suggested target dose.Results: Improvements in GAI and GAI50+ were associated with significant improvements in NYHA class and NT-proBNP (1728 [740-3636] to 970 [405-2348]) (p < 0.001). Improvements in GAI50+, but not GAI, were independently predictive of lower mortality risk (HR 0.55 [95% CI 0.34-0.87; p=0.01]) after adjustment for a large variety of baseline parameters and hospitalisation for heart failure during follow-up.Conclusions: Improvement in guideline adherence with particular emphasis on dose escalation is associated with a decrease in long-term mortality in ambulatory HF-REF subjects surviving one year after registration. Background: Heart failure (HF) developing in hypertensive patients may occur with preserved or reduced left ventricular ejection fraction (PEF [<= 50 %] or REF [< 50 %]). In the Antihypertensive and Lipid-Lowering Treatment to Prevent Heart Attack Trial (ALLHAT), 42,418 high-risk hypertensive patients were randomized to chlorthalidone, amlodipine, lisinopril, or doxazosin, providing an opportunity to compare these treatments with regard to occurrence of hospitalized HFPEF or HFREF. Methods and Results: HF diagnostic criteria were prespecified in the ALLHAT protocol. EF estimated by contrast ventriculography, echocardiography, or radionuclide study was available in 910 of 1367 patients (66.6 %) with hospitalized events meeting ALLHAT criteria. Cox regression models adjusted for baseline characteristics were used to examine treatment differences for HF (overall and by PEF and REF). HF case fatality rates were examined. Of those with EF data, 44.4 % had HFPEF and 55.6 % had HFREF. Chlorthalidone reduced the risk of HFPEF compared with amlodipine, lisinopril, or doxazosin; the hazard ratios were 0.69 (95%-confidence interval [CI], 0.53-0.91; P = 0.009), 0.74 (95%-CI, 0.560.97; P = 0.032), and 0.53 (95%-CI, 0.38-0.73; P < 0.001), respectively. Chlorthalidone reduced the risk of HFREF compared with amlodipine or doxazosin; the hazard ratios were 0.74 (95%-CI, 0.59-0.94; P = 0.013) and 0.61 (95%CI, 0.47-0.79; P < 0.001), respectively. Chlorthalidone was similar to lisinopril with regard to incidence of HFREF (hazard ratio, 1.07; 95%-CI, 0.82-1.40; P = 0.596). After HF onset, death occurred in 29.2 % of participants (chlorthalidone/ amlodipine/lisinopril) with new-onset HFPEF versus 41.9 % in those with HFREF (P < 0.001; median follow-up, 1.74 years); and in the chlorthalidone/doxazosin comparison that was terminated early, 20.0 % of HFPEF and 26.0 % of HFREF patients died (P = 0.185; median follow-up, 1.55 years). Conclusions: In ALLHAT, with adjudicated outcomes, chlorthalidone significantly reduced the occurrence of new-onset hospitalized HFPEF and HFREF compared with amlodipine and doxazosin. Chlorthalidone also reduced the incidence of new-onset HFPEF compared with lisinopril. Among high-risk hypertensive men and women, HFPEF has a better prognosis than HFREF.
A single-chip full-rate transceiver in 0.13 /spl mu/m standard CMOS consumes less than 1 W. By using a special power-supply concept and a notched high-Q inductor in the VCO, the IC achieves a 0.2 ps rms jitter. A limiting amplifier with a sensitivity of 20 mV at 7 GHz BW enables the CDR to recover data with a BER of <10/sup -12/.
Im letzten Jahrzehnt ist die Zahl der Patienten mit Herzinsuffizienz deutlich angestiegen und stellt heute eines der größten Probleme in den zivilisierten Ländern dar. Während früher die arterielle Hypertonie ursächlich für die Entwicklung einer Herzinsuffizienz war, so ist es heute vorwiegend die koronare Herzkrankheit. Die arterielle Hypertonie ist aber weiterhin neben Diabetes mellitus und Hyperlipidämie ein zusätzlicher Hauptrisikofaktor für die KHK. Neben konservativen Therapieansätzen wie reduzierte Flüssigkeitszufuhr und regelmäßige körperliche Bewegung, insbesondere bei stabiler Herzinsuffizienz, konnten in den letzten Jahrzehnten einzelne Präparategruppen in großen doppelblind randomisierten Studien eine deutliche Mortalitätsreduktion bewirken. ACE-Hemmer und β-Blocker stellen die unverzichtbaren Säulen jeder Basistherapie der Herzinsuffizienz dar. AT1-Rezeptorblocker sind bei ACE-Hemmer und/oder β-Blockerunverträglichkeit indiziert. Dass auch der kombinierte Einsatz aller drei Präparategruppen Vorteile in Bezug auf die Mortalität bringt, konnte in der vor kurzem präsentierten CHARM-Studie gezeigt werden. Der Einsatz von Diuretika ist besonders bei fortgeschrittener Herzinsuffizienz mit Flüssigkeitseinlagerung notwendig und effektiv. Da die unbehandelte Herzinsuffizienz eine hohe Mortalität hat, ist die adäquate und konsequente Behandlung der arteriellen Hypertonie somit ein wichtiger und unabdingbarer Ansatz zur Verhinderung einer Herzinsuffizienz.

PURPOSE:To present initial experience with emergent stent-graft placement for impending rupture of the descending thoracic aorta.CASE REPORTS:Intramural hematoma (IMH) of the descending thoracic aorta was diagnosed by transesophageal echocardiography and computed tomography in 3 patients with acute onset of severe thoracic pain. Because of signs of impending rupture, e.g., pleural effusion, sustained pain, or transadventitial bleeding, the patients underwent emergency stent-graft placement, which was successful in all cases. No procedure-related complications were observed. Follow-up to 18 months has revealed no evidence of endoleak, and all patients remain free of symptoms.CONCLUSIONS:Emergency stent-graft placement may be a promising alternative to conventional surgery in patients with impending aortic rupture due to IMH.
This paper presents a flexible and efficient approach to deriv ing indirect implications in logic circuits. Indirect implica tions are essential in ATPG, equivalence checking, and netlist optimizati on. Contrary to other methods, our approach is based on a graph model f a circuit’s clause description called the implication grap h. It combines both the flexibility of SAT-based techniques and high e fficiency of structure based methods. As the proposed algorithms oper ate only on the implication graph, they are independent of the chosen logic. Computation of indirect implications is performed by simpl e and efficient graph algorithms. Experimental results for various a pplications relying on indirect implications demonstrate the efficienc y of our approach.
